      ab: Background: Metformin is a widely popular drug to treat type 2 diabetes as it is efficacious, inexpensive and relatively well tolerated with minimal side effect profile. It is known that long term metformin use predisposes a person to develop Vitamin B12 deficiency, however guidelines to screen and treat are yet to be well established. Vitamin B12 deficiency is known to cause peripheral neuropathy and anemia. Methods: Ours is a prospective, observational, cross sectional study based in a hospital setting in a tertiary care center. Study participants were subjected to serum Vitamin B12 analysis and Michigan neuropathy screening instrument was used to screen for peripheral neuropathy. Results: We report statistically significant association between metformin use and development of Vitamin B12 deficiency. The average duration of metformin use that resulted in development of Vitamin B12 deficiency was 13.6 years. We also found statistically significant association of metformin use with development of peripheral neuropathy. Conclusion: Long term metformin leading to Vitamin B12 deficiency is common knowledge, however we need more targeted guidelines on when to screen and treat for B12 deficiency. Some subsets of the population such as elderly and vegetarians are more prone and hence we need to educate more physicians and patients on the same. Plain language summary: Metformin Induced Vitamin B12 deficiency Diabetes is a hugely prevalent disease resulting from a persistently elevated blood glucose level. It adverse effects on overall lifespan and lifestyle are well known. Long standing diabetes is so dangerous as it affects blood vessels of different calibers which eventually leads to injury of the organs it supplies. Diabetic peripheral neuropathy is a term used when there is injury to nerves supplying the limbs because of long standing and often uncontrolled diabetes. A similar neuropathy/nerve damage may result from other causes such as Vitamin B12 deficiency. A popular drug used to control blood sugars is Metformin. It is considered effective and relatively safe and cost effective, making it a popular choice to treat Type 2 diabetes. Metformin has been known to contribute towards Vitamin B12 deficiency in a small sub group of users when used for a long duration. In this prospective observational study our intent primarily was to explore this association. Results from our study show that there is a direct association between the dose and duration of metformin use with the development of Vitamin B12 deficiency. This would mean that a person on long term metformin is more likely to develop Vitamin B12 deficiency as an undesired effect. This is in line with other Indian and International studies which have showed similar results as ours. Although our study also showed an increased likelihood of neuropathy with metformin use, the results were not statistically significant to make an association. New guidelines have since been set forth by the American diabetic association to screen for Vitamin b12 deficiency among people with diabetes on metformin. As this is a easily preventable side effect, when screened and treated, it is important to create awareness among both physicians and people with diabetes regarding this association.
